The nauratan philosophy

Nauratan — nine gems — is one of the oldest jewellery traditions in South Asian culture, representing the nine celestial bodies through nine precious and semi-precious stones. The Multi Stones of Nauratan Ring takes a contemporary interpretation of this tradition, presenting seven distinct natural gemstones in a single ring. Unlike the classic nauratan combinations of ruby, emerald, and sapphire, this ring introduces opal and aquamarine — bringing additional colour, rarity, and spiritual dimension. Wearing seven natural stones is a statement of intention as much as aesthetics in Pakistani tradition.
